Can GeForce GTX 1660 SUPER run Two Hour Escape Mystery: A Puzzling Voyage?
GreatThe GeForce GTX 1660 SUPER handles Two Hour Escape Mystery: A Puzzling Voyage well at 1080p, delivering approximately 307 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 230 FPS.
Two Hour Escape Mystery: A Puzzling Voyage – GeForce GTX 1660 SUPER F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 480 fps | 360 fps | 192 fps |
| Medium | 384 fps | 288 fps | 154 fps |
| High | 307 fps | 230 fps | 123 fps |
| Ultra | 250 fps | 187 fps | 100 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

About
"Two Hour Escape Mystery: A Puzzling Voyage," released in 2023, immerses players in a captivating adventure as they find themselves trapped on a peculiar ship. This indie title combines elements of casual gameplay and thrilling puzzles, encouraging exploration of unique rooms and interaction with memorable characters. As players navigate this mysterious escape room, they are sure to uncover secrets that could prevent something bad from happening.
